Step-by-Step Instructions
Understanding AI algorithms begins with grasping the basic concepts of machine learning, neural networks, and data processing. Let’s break down these components step-by-step to provide a clear understanding of how AI algorithms function.
Step 1: Understanding Machine Learning
Machine learning is a subset of AI that focuses on the development of algorithms that allow computers to learn from and make predictions or decisions based on data. In Arabic, machine learning can be described as “التعلم الآلي,” which involves training models on data to recognize patterns and make informed decisions without being explicitly programmed for each task.
Step 2: Exploring Neural Networks
Neural networks are a key component of many AI algorithms. They are inspired by the human brain’s structure and function, consisting of interconnected nodes or “neurons” that process information. In Arabic, neural networks are known as “الشبكات العصبية.” These networks are particularly effective in tasks such as image and speech recognition, where they can identify complex patterns in data.
Step 3: Data Processing and Feature Extraction
Data processing is crucial for the effectiveness of AI algorithms. It involves cleaning, transforming, and organizing raw data into a format suitable for analysis. In Arabic, this process is referred to as “معالجة البيانات.” Feature extraction, or “استخراج الميزات,” is the process of identifying the most relevant aspects of the data that will be used to train the AI model.
Step 4: Training AI Models
Training AI models involves using algorithms to learn from data and improve their performance over time. This process, known as “تدريب النماذج,” requires a large dataset and significant computational power. The goal is to minimize errors and enhance the model’s ability to make accurate predictions or decisions.
Step 5: Evaluating and Optimizing Models
Once an AI model is trained, it must be evaluated to ensure it performs well on new, unseen data. This evaluation, or “تقييم النماذج,” involves testing the model’s accuracy and efficiency. Optimization, or “تحسين النماذج,” may be necessary to fine-tune the model for better performance.
